Wycombe Wanderers' strong home form in EFL League One, with four wins in their last five at Adams Park, and mid-table position (10th, 56 points) underpin trader consensus pricing them at 63.5% implied probability against bottom-placed Port Vale (24th, 31 points from 37 games). The visitors sit 11 points from safety amid a tough relegation scrap, exacerbated by a midweek 1-0 loss at Doncaster Rovers and poor away record. Wycombe remain unbeaten in eight head-to-heads, including November's goalless draw, though Taylor Allen's suspension and Dan Casey's season-ending injury temper expectations slightly—Niall Huggins returns for depth. Port Vale's absences (Ben Heneghan, Ryan Croasdale) and eight-game winless streak since October boost draw pricing at 21.5%, while their upset chance lingers at 14.5% via FA Cup momentum.

If Wycombe Wanderers FC wins, this market will resolve to "Yes".
Otherwise, this market will resolve to "No".
If the game is postponed, this market will remain open until the game has been completed.
If the game is canceled entirely, with no make-up game, this market will resolve "No".
This market refers only to the outcome within the first 90 minutes of regular play plus stoppage time.
The primary resolution source for this market is the official statistics of the event as recognized by the governing body or event organizers. However, if the governing body or event organizers have not published final match statistics within 2 hours after the event's conclusion, a consensus of credible reporting may be used instead.
